This book presents an in-depth analysis of the complex and often controversial world of fertility care. Drawing on extensive ethnographic research and interviews with patients and professionals, the book critically examines the tensions between evidence-based medicine and the demands of an increasingly commercialized fertility care industry. It sheds light on controversial'add-on'treatments, and an emerging hope market.
